在节日来临之际,为网站增添一份节日氛围是许多网站开发者和设计师追求的效果。jQuery作为一款流行的JavaScript库,可以极大地简化网页开发过程。本文将详细介绍如何利用jQuery为网站添加节日背景艺术,让您的网站焕发节日气息。

一、准备工具

在开始之前,请确保您的开发环境中已经安装了jQuery库。可以从jQuery官网(https://jquery.com/)下载最新版本的jQuery库。

二、选择合适的节日素材

为了打造节日氛围,首先需要选择合适的背景图片或动画。以下是一些常用的节日素材:

  • 圣诞节:雪花、圣诞树、圣诞老人等元素
  • 万圣节:鬼魂、南瓜灯、蝙蝠等元素
  • 情人节:心形、玫瑰、巧克力等元素

您可以根据节日主题选择合适的素材,或者从网上免费资源网站下载。

三、使用jQuery实现背景艺术

以下是使用jQuery为网站添加节日背景艺术的步骤:

1. 创建HTML结构

首先,在HTML文件中创建一个容器元素,用于承载背景艺术。

<div id="background-art">
    <!-- 这里可以放置一些文本或元素 -->
</div>

2. 编写CSS样式

接下来,为背景艺术添加CSS样式。以下是一个简单的示例:

#background-art {
    position: fixed;
    top: 0;
    left: 0;
    width: 100%;
    height: 100%;
    background-image: url('snowflake.png');
    background-size: cover;
    background-position: center;
    z-index: -1;
}

这里使用了background-image属性来设置背景图片,background-sizebackground-position属性来调整图片的位置和大小。

3. 使用jQuery添加动画效果

为了使背景艺术更具动态感,可以使用jQuery添加动画效果。以下是一个简单的例子:

$(document).ready(function() {
    setInterval(function() {
        $('#background-art').animate({
            'top': '+=20px'
        }, 1000);
    }, 2000);
});

这段代码使用setInterval函数每隔2秒执行一次动画,使背景图片上下移动。

4. 优化性能

在实际应用中,背景艺术可能会对网站性能产生影响。以下是一些优化建议:

  • 使用CSS3动画代替JavaScript动画,以减少脚本执行时间。
  • 使用精灵图技术,将多个图片合并为一个,减少HTTP请求次数。
  • 使用懒加载技术,只有在用户滚动到页面底部时才加载背景图片。

四、总结

通过本文的介绍,您应该已经掌握了如何使用jQuery为网站添加节日背景艺术。在实际应用中,可以根据需求调整背景素材、样式和动画效果,打造出独特的节日氛围。祝您节日快乐!